What is a Lean-To Conservatory?
Before diving into prices, it's crucial to define what a lean-to Conservatory Builders Near Me is. Basically, it is a structure with one inclined roofing system, usually connected to a wall of your house. It is understood for its versatility and can serve various purposes, such as a sun parlor, dining area, or a place to relax.

Several components can affect the overall cost of a lean-to conservatory. Comprehending these aspects will assist homeowners make informed decisions.
Size: The bigger the conservatory, the higher the cost. The area to be developed will substantially impact the rate.
Materials: Common products for conservatories include uPVC, wood, and aluminum. Each comes at various rate points, affecting the overall budget plan.
Roofing Options: Lean-to conservatories can have either glass or polycarbonate roofing systems. Glass roofings are usually more pricey but offer much better insulation and aesthetic appeal.
Glazing Type: Double or triple-glazing alternatives can also affect the cost. High-performance glazing can add to in advance costs but might save cash on heating bills in the long run.
Construction Costs: Builder rates can differ based on geographical location and the complexity of the job.
Additional Features: Features such as insulation, underfloor heating, and electrics will also contribute to the total rate.

FAQFor how long does it take to install a lean-to conservatory?
The installation generally takes around 4 to 8 weeks, depending on the size and complexity of the job.
Do I require planning consent for a lean-to conservatory?
In most cases, you will not need preparing approval if the structure is within particular size limitations and sticks to local building regulations. It's best to inspect with your local authority.
How can I reduce the expenses connected with my conservatory?
Choosing easier designs, choosing more economical materials, and preparing for seasonal construction can help lower expenses.
What maintenance is required for a lean-to conservatory?
Maintenance normally includes cleaning glass surfaces, inspecting seals, and ensuring drainage systems are clear. For wooden frames, routine painting or staining might be required.
